Pigskin Preview and Cookout Coming August 11

Scrimmage, Autographs and Good Food on Tap

 

OXFORD, Ohio -- Football, food and fun will be the order of the day at Yager Stadium on Saturday, August 11, when Miami University's athletic department brings back the Pigskin Preview and Cookout presented by the Oxford Chamber of Commerce.

The festivities begin at 11 a.m. with a scrimmage by Coach Don Treadwell's RedHawk football squad, chosen by one pre-season publication to win the Mid-American Conference's East Division. Following the practice, at approximately 1:30 p.m., Miami players will be available to the fans for autographs and photos.

At 2 p.m., fans will be able to have lunch with RedHawk players and coaches for an old fashioned cookout under Yager's east stands. There will be a charge of $15 per person to participate in the luncheon and raffle portion of the day.

Also being held that day will be an equipment and apparel sale. Information about the site and time of the sale is forthcoming.

The 2012 Pigskin Preview and Cookout is a community event hosted in partnership with the Oxford Chamber of Commerce.  Families and kids of all ages are invited to attend.
